How much is a round-trip flight from Madrid to Houston?

This analysis is based on the cheapest round-trip price found on KAYAK in the last 12 months by searching for a flight from Madrid to Houston departing in April.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Madrid to Houston?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Madrid to Houston cl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If you are looking for a flight deal from Madrid to Houston, look for departures on Thursdays and avoid leaving on a Friday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from Houston, Tuesday is the cheapest day to fly and Saturday is the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Madrid to Houston?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Madrid to Houston,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Madrid to Houston is February, where tickets cost $703 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and July,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$995 and $974 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Madrid to Houston?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Madrid to Houston,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Madrid to Houston, you should book around 8 weeks before departure, which saves you about 27%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 23 weeks before departure.
